Compact Fuse Fixture Designs

Selected demand for miniaturized electronic devices has spurred significant innovation in circuit socket designs. Traditionally, fuse fixtures were bulky, occupying considerable space on circuit boards. However, modern electronics necessitate condensed solutions. Recent advancements include surface-mount technology (SMT) carriers featuring exceptionally small footprints, often incorporating integrated ports to simplify assembly. Another trend involves the use of resin molded bodies with precisely engineered cavities to ensure secure fuse retention while minimizing overall measure. Furthermore, some designs incorporate resilient mechanisms for easy fuse upkeep – a critical factor for maintainability in field applications, although this frequently adds to the aggregate spread. A crucial consideration is ensuring adequate temperature dissipation, especially when dealing with high-current electric units, which is often addressed through thermally conductive compositions in the frame.
